<p>A fuel vapour purging method controls fuel vapour purging during stratified operation. Several factors influence vapour purge control, including fuel vapour concentration in the cylinder and temperature of the emission control device. The fuel vapour passes through the cylinder unburned by maintaining the concentration within allowable limits. The unburned fuel vapour reacts exothermically in the emission control device (70,72) thereby generating heat. To guarantee that the fuel vapour reacts in the first emission control device (70), the fuel vapour purge is restricted to a certain temperature range. To guarantee that the fuel vapour does not burn in the cylinder, the concentration is kept to a restricted value. <IMAGE></p> |
